CuZn20 has excellent cold forming, good hot forming properties and is well suited for e.g. coinage, beating, embossing. This alloy has a higher strength than pure copper.

Copper: The secret weapon of injection molding - AMPCO METAL

2019611· Copper has a notable thermal conductivity of almost 400 (W/ (m*K)) and a great electrical conductivity of 5.96×10 7 σ (S/m) at 20° Celsius. Thanks to its excellent thermal conductivity combined with its malleability, copper is the best choice for injection molds that there is. Making the Most of High-Performance Mold Materials

2005121· 1.94. The following explains what all of this means when molding plastics. 1. Heat mold up to operating temperature (via water channels). The higher diffusivity allows the copper mold alloy to reach equilibrium faster, so the molding operation can begin sooner. 2. Inject hot plastic melt into the mold and cool.

Casting of Copper and Copper Alloys | Casting | Handbooks

This article describes the casting characteristics and practices of copper and copper alloys. It discusses the melting and melt control of copper alloys, including various melt treatments to improve melt quality. These treatments include fluxing and metal refining, degassing, deoxidation, grain refining, and filtration.

Preparation and Properties of Zn-Cu Alloy for Potential Stent Material - SpringerLink

2020106· Zinc alloys have good degradation performance and good biocompatibility, which makes them more and more important in recent years. The standard electrode potential of Zn is − 0.763 V, which is between magnesium (− 2.372 V) and iron (− 0.447 V). Therefore, zinc and its alloys have temperate corrosion resistance.
